Before: Eric D. Miller, Bridget S. Bade, and Lawrence
VanDyke, Circuit Judges.
ORDER
Judge Miller, Judge Bade, and Judge VanDyke have
voted to deny Appellee’s petition for rehearing en banc.
The full court has been advised of the petition for
rehearing en banc. A judge of the court requested a vote on
en banc rehearing. The majority of the active judges have
voted to deny rehearing the matter en banc. Fed. R. App.
P. 35(f).
The petition for rehearing en banc is DENIED.
